It highlights the significant role of sterols in this pathway. Within its pages, the volume explores various techniques involving key protein components, such as HH, the signaling ligand; Dispatched, a HH secretion regulator; Patched, the receptor of HH; Smoothened, the signal transducer responsible for transmitting the HH signal across the plasma membrane; and GLI, the transcription factor that activates HH target genes. Written in the popular Methods in Molecular Biology series format, chapters feature introductions to their respective topics, comprehensive lists of necessary materials and reagents, step-by-step readily reproducible laboratory protocols, as well as helpful tips on troubleshooting and avoiding known pitfalls.
